The form of discussion in which two opposing arguments on a topic are presented:

ADebate

BSeminar

CSymposium

DPanel discussion

Answer:

A. Debate

Read Explanation:

  • A debate is a formal discussion on a particular topic in which two opposing sides present their arguments. The primary goal is to persuade the audience or a judge that one's point of view is superior. The structure typically involves specific roles, such as a proposition side that argues in favor of a motion and an opposition side that argues against it.
